Employ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, male (%) in Kuwait
Kuwait: Employ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, male (%) was 31.9% in 2025. ▼ Falling
Employ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, male (%) in Kuwait, 1991–2025
Source: ILO Modelled Estimates database (ILOEST), International Labour Organization (ILO).
Analysis
In 2025, employ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, male (%) in Kuwait stood at 31.9%.
That represents a change of up 0.2% on the previous year and up 11.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, male (%) in Kuwait peaked at 44.6% in 1991 and was at its lowest, 27.8%, in 2020.
Kuwait ranks 127th of 187 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 35 years of available data.
Employ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, male (%) in Kuwait, year by year
| Year | Value |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1991 | 44.6% | — |
| 1992 | 44.0% | -1.4% |
| 1993 | 43.9% | -0.2% |
| 1994 | 43.9% | -0.1% |
| 1995 | 43.3% | -1.1% |
| 1996 | 42.7% | -1.6% |
| 1997 | 42.0% | -1.5% |
| 1998 | 41.3% | -1.6% |
| 1999 | 40.6% | -1.7% |
| 2000 | 39.8% | -2.1% |
| 2001 | 39.1% | -1.8% |
| 2002 | 38.0% | -2.9% |
| 2003 | 36.9% | -2.7% |
| 2004 | 35.8% | -3.1% |
| 2005 | 35.6% | -0.5% |
| 2006 | 35.4% | -0.5% |
| 2007 | 34.6% | -2.5% |
| 2008 | 33.9% | -1.8% |
| 2009 | 33.7% | -0.8% |
| 2010 | 32.3% | -4.1% |
| 2011 | 31.4% | -2.8% |
| 2012 | 30.6% | -2.7% |
| 2013 | 29.8% | -2.5% |
| 2014 | 29.0% | -2.8% |
| 2015 | 28.8% | -0.7% |
| 2016 | 30.0% | +4.5% |
| 2017 | 30.7% | +2.1% |
| 2018 | 30.7% | +0.3% |
| 2019 | 30.8% | +0.1% |
| 2020 | 27.8% | -9.6% |
| 2021 | 28.6% | +2.8% |
| 2022 | 30.4% | +6.4% |
| 2023 | 31.4% | +3.3% |
| 2024 | 31.8% | +1.4% |
| 2025 | 31.9% | +0.2% |
